Adriaan Terhell (1863-1949) - Bomschuiten op het strand

Adriaan Christiaan Willem Terhell (Venlo, March 7, 1863 - Beverwijk, 28 April 1949) was a Dutch painter who worked in the Romantic tradition. He lived and worked in Bussum until 1885 and after that in The Hague until 1943. He was appointed in 1899 for many years as painter of the family coats of arms by the Hoge Raad van Adel. During the last years of his life he resided in Twente, in Denekamp and Enschede as well as other places. Terhell was a painter who has left a large oeuvre, consisting of landscapes, sea and river views, village and city views under his own name but also under the pseudonyms of J. le Blanc, Ch. Petit, P. L. Jacoby and, to a lesser extent, C. de Zeeuw. In addition to oil paintings, he also made watercolours and gouaches. Terhell died at the age of 86 in Beverwijk, his last place of residence. Terhell’s works are still very regularly offered by art galleries, antique dealers and auctions at home and abroad. Especially in America his stereotypical Dutch scenes are in great demand.
